Nitrogen placement, row spacing, and water management for furrow-irrigated field corn NWISRL
Lehrsch, G.; Sojka, R.; Westermann, D..
Banding and sidedressing nitrogen (N) fertilizer on a never-irrigated side of a row of corn (Zea mays L.) were hypothesized to maintain yield and decrease nitrate leaching. In a two—year ?eld study on a Portneuf silt loam (Durinodic Xeric Haplocalcid) in southern Idaho, we evaluated effects on yield and N uptake of 1) urea placement (broadcast pre-plant vs. band at planting), 2) row spacings (30-in vs. an offset 22—in spacing in which every pair of 22-—in rows was positioned close to a furrow rather than each row on a bed center), and 3) water management. Our water management, termed irrigated furrow positioning, consisted of every- second furrow irrigation in which we applied water to either a) the same or b) the Opposite side of the row with...

Dairy manure/compost N release for sugarbeets and subsequent wheat NWISRL
Brown, B.; Johnson-Maynard, J.; Leytem, A.; Lentz, R.; Lehrsch, G..
There is frequently more manure generated than can be environmentally applied in a sound manner within the limited land resources of the growing number of Idaho dairies and feedlot operations. There is considerable incentive to export manure or compost from these operations to nearby farmer fields. Manure composting is currently used to reduce the volume of material hauled. But the slower release nature of organic N sources could be problematic for sugarbeets if the timing of N release interferes with late season sugarbeet growth and sugar content. A better understanding of the N release dynamics from manures and composts is needed to know how best to use these resources without causing excessive available N at the end of the season, the associated...
